- Title
Studies of Mevalonate Pathway Influence on Biosynthesis of Terpenoids in Basidiomycota.
- Authors
LI Liang; SHANG Xiao-dong; TAN Qi
- Abstract
There are numerous active terpenoids in Basidiomycota cellular. These active substances have important influence on human nutrition and health. Mevalonate pathway, which can govern biosynthesis of some kinds of terpenoids, is an essential path in regulating secondary metabolism in Basidiomycota cells. However, the production of terpenoids in the cell is very low, and the chemical and biological synthesis methods of active terpenoids are with low efficiency and high cost. Therefore, in order to increase the output of terpenoids substances, this paper introduced some key substances, Acetyl-CoA, HMG-CoA, MVK, and their influences on biosynthesis of terpenoids, aiming at improving target terpenoids production by adjusting and controlling these substances.
